What's the best time of year to travel to Golspie with my pet?
When you're travelling with pets, keeping track of the weather can help you make the trip more safe and fun for everyone.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 5°C. Average annual precipitation for Golspie is 797 mm.
What is there to see and do with your pet in Golspie?
Known for its monuments and museums, Golspie has lots to offer visitors. See the local sights and visit Moray Firth and Sutherland Monument. While you're there, make sure you don't miss Big Burn Walk and Orcadian Stone Company.
